Abstract
A multiple bus, serial interface permits aggregation of a plurality of modular computer peripherals having differing interfaces into a computer system.

8. A computer system comprising:
-
(a) a processing unit;
(b) a peripheral device; and
(c) an interface transmissively connecting said processing unit and said peripheral device, said interface comprising a first communication channel for transmission of a first signal according to a first serial protocol, a second communication channel for transmission of a second signal according to a second serial protocol, and a data connection from one of said first and said second communication channels to said peripheral device. - View Dependent Claims (9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14)
